Al Azhar condemned the killing of Jordanian writer Nahed Hattar in the Jordanian capital Amman Sunday.

Al Azhar said in a statement on Monday Islam fully rejects the killings of persons out of judicial rulings and the rule of law.

Islam teachings say the ruler or whoever on his behalf is responsible for applying verdicts issued by judicial institutions, it added in the statement.

Al Azhar, while denouncing this tragic incident, it adopts the moderate thoughts and underscores its complete rejection of any attempts to insult Islam religion.
